New Radio Project: Hornyphon Attache 61
I’m taking on a new project for a customer, a 1960/61 Hornyphon Attache 61 radio. My client listened to this radio while growing up, and hand-carried it from his mother’s estate on a plane from Austria to the United States … Continue reading

Antique Radios in “Babylon 5”
In Season 2, Episode 7 of television program “Babylon 5” (1994-1998), you can see a few antique radios in the space station’s Earth History Exhibit. With the help of some other radio hobbyists, I’ve identified the interesting ones. On the … Continue reading →
